Resumen

Greek (Modern) is natively spoken by about 11 million people, primarily in Greece and Cyprus, with communities worldwide due to the historical Greek diaspora. It is a pillar of Greek cultural identity, known for its ancient history, philosophy, and contributions to Western civilization. Written in the Greek alphabet, Greek grammar features a free word order, a highly inflected system with cases for nouns, and a complex verb conjugation system that denotes tense, mood, and voice.

Estadísticas

  • Language Family: Indo-European

  • Writing System: Greek

  • Writing System Type: Alphabet

  • Writing Direction: L to R

  • Tones / Pitch Accent: N

  • Morphology: Fusional

  • Cases: 5

  • Grammatical Gender / Noun Class: 3

  • Number of Verb Tenses: 7

  • Word Order: Free

  • Number of Vowels (Monophthongs): 5

  • Number of Consonants: 18

​Áreas Donde Se Habla

  • Cyprus (official) (80.9%) (1.01 mil)

  • Greece (official) (97.4%) (10.2 mil)
